According to reports, the Washington C.H. Police Department responded to the following calls:

Sept. 11

Underage Consumption of Alcohol/Disorderly Conduct: At 7:08 a.m., officers responded to the 1100 block of East Paint Street in reference to a male lying in a front yard. Officers located 19-year-old, Chance Hall, who was intoxicated. He was arrested and charged.

Theft: At 10:51 a.m., officers responded to Ace Hardware in reference to a theft that occurred on Sept. 3. The female was identified as Diana Rutter, who had stolen merchandise from the store. She was charged with theft.

Drug Paraphernalia: At 6:23 p.m., officers responded to Village Court Apartments in reference to a male slumped over the steering wheel of a vehicle. Officers located Zachary Dickens, who was under the influence of narcotics. Officers located drug paraphernalia in plain view. Dickens was treated and charged accordingly.
